Discovering the Authentic Taste of Italy at Pisillo Italian Panini Fidi
Located in the heart of the Financial District at 97 Nassau St, New York, Pisillo Italian Panini Fidi stands as a testament to the enduring appeal of traditional Italian craftsmanship. In a city defined by its rapid pace and constant evolution, this establishment offers a grounded, sensory experience that transports diners straight to the bustling streets of Italy. The philosophy here is rooted in simplicity, focusing on the quality of ingredients and the time-honored techniques required to craft the perfect panini. It is a destination for those who appreciate the intersection of culinary heritage and the vibrant energy of downtown Manhattan.
The atmosphere at Pisillo is intentionally unpretentious, prioritizing the substance of the meal over unnecessary flair. Upon entering, guests are greeted by the aroma of freshly baked bread and the sight of premium imported meats and cheeses. This is not merely a place to grab a quick lunch; it is a space where the preparation of food is treated with respect. By maintaining a commitment to authentic recipes, the restaurant has carved out a distinct identity in a neighborhood often dominated by corporate chains and transient dining options. Whether you are a local professional seeking a reliable midday meal or a visitor exploring the historic streets of New York, the experience remains consistently focused on the integrity of the Italian sandwich tradition.
